對於Volley請求 cookie的簡單實現

2021-08-21 05:42:39 字數 919 閱讀 5653

1、通過volley框架中jsonobjectrequest類中方法

protected responseparsenetworkresponse(networkresponse response)
獲取cookie,**如下:

private string getcookie(networkresponse response)

//去掉cookie末尾的分號

getcookie(response);

2、將得到的cookie新增到返回的業務資料json串中

3、在介面請求的onresponse中獲取cookie並進行儲存

4、volley請求是 header中新增"cookie"

Volley網路請求概述

自動排程網路請求 支援併發網路連線 即支援多執行緒 支援標準的http快取協議 由伺服器來決定是否快取資料 支援請求優先順序設定 4級 支援取消單個或多個請求 易於定製 重試 擴充套件性強。比如retry backoff機制 強大的網路請求能力讓你輕鬆的傳送非同步請求來填充ui資料 提供除錯和跟蹤工...

網路請求Volley篇 Android

volley相關api 1.requestqueue 請求佇列,會自動執行佇列中的請求 volley.newrequestqueue context 建立乙個請求佇列 addrequest request request 將請求新增到請求佇列 2.request 代表請求的介面 stringrequ...

http ajax請求中如何攜帶cookie

前端進行資料請求有 普通的ajax json 請求,jsop跨域請求,cors跨域請求,fetch請求.pc端這些請求方式中,普通的ajax json 請求和jsop跨域請求是預設攜帶cookie的,而cors跨域請求和fetch請求預設是不攜帶cookie的。因此,當我們的請求需要攜帶cookie...